minute
minute is an open-source time tracking app designed for individuals to monitor and analyze their time usage efficiently.
Features
- Folders: Manage tracked time entries with folders; view and edit folders and entries from the sidebar.
- Reports: Analyze recent time usage per folder on a dedicated report page.
- Categories: Group multiple folders into categories for advanced analysis, such as grouping time you want to reduce or increase.
- Custom Charts: Visualize increases and decreases in time usage with customizable charts using your folders and categories, allowing reflection on time allocation.
- Individual Focus: Primarily designed for personal use and meaningful time review.
- Open Source: Source code is available under the AGPLv3 license.
Pricing
minute is open-source and free to use.
